Determine the velocity and acceleration of a particle:

The motion of a particle is determined by the equation s = t 4  - 3 t 3  + 2 t 2  - 8 , where s is in metres and t in seconds. Determine the velocity & acceleration when t = 2 seconds.

Solution

We have

           s = t 4 - 3 t 3 + 2 t 2 - 8

        ∴ v = ds/dt = 4 t 3 - 9 t 2 + 4 t dt

and

 a = dv/ dt = 12 t 2 - 18 t + 4

∴ at t = 2, v2  = 4 × 23  - 9 × 22 + 4 × 2

= 32 - 36 + 8

= 4 m / sec2

a2  = 12 × 22  - 18 × 2 + 4

= 48 - 36 + 4

= 16 m / sec 2
